I made some very cool cupcakes for a fun Star Wars birthday using Williams Sonoma cookie cutters. Vanilla Yoda cupcakes for the Rebels and Chocolate Vader cupcakes for those who belong on the dark side. I think you know which ones my kids chose.

ingredients:
Vanilla cupcakes
Vanilla buttercream
Green Tea cookies
Chocolate cupcakes
Chocolate buttercream
Chocolate cookies

I made Vanilla cupcakes and frosted them with a vanilla buttercream and chocolate cupcakes frosted with chocolate frosting.

For the cookies I made green tea cookies and using my handy dandy Yoda cutter, cut out lots of the little green jedi master.

Then I made a chocolate roll out dough and cut out tons of Vader heads. Scaaary.

Once the cookies were cooled and crisp, I pressed them onto the top of the frosted cupcakes.
